Morija Arts & Cultural Festival

Bio

The Morija Arts & Cultural Festival has since 1999 become the major cultural event in Lesotho. It takes place annually for 4 to 5 days in late September or early October. Thanks to the efforts of institutions, sponsors and local communities, the festival attracts approximately 35 000 people each year. Organised by the Morija Museum, the festival promotes the Lesotho arts sector, increases tourism, assist the local economy and the broader community to prosper and promoting Morija as an ideal venue for creative, educational, sporting and entertainment events.

The main objective of this festival is to bring people of different views and backgrounds together to celebrate the diverse cultural heritage of Lesotho, to boost tourism and to encourage craft sellers and small-scale manufacturers. It is an opportunity for Basotho of all ages and backgrounds to demonstrate the richness of their culture. The Morija Arts and Cultural Festival is a contemporary display of the richness, diversity, and vibrance of Basotho culture and Lesotho’s heritage over the past two centuries.
